TRMM
Tropical Rainfall Measuring Mission
past Mission
Type
Orbiter
Launch
Nov. 27, 1997
Target
Earth
Objective
Measure monthly and seasonal rainfall over the global tropics and subtropics
TRMM was a research satellite designed to improve our understanding of the distribution and variability of precipitation within Earth's tropical and subtropical regions. TRMM used several space-borne instruments to increase our understanding of the interactions between water vapor, clouds, and precipitation, central to regulating Earth's climate.
